As discussed during the dispatch call, police responded to a reported theft at Kohl's in Enfield, Connecticut. A gray Honda CRV suspected in the incident fled the area near Burger King and was pursued northbound on Interstate 91 before being stopped near the Fairfield Inn. No injuries were reported.
